    You should not ever pressure-wash your roof, as you run the risk of getting rid of any protective materials that have been included to give cover from the elements. Additionally, you should keep away from chlorine-based bleach cleaning products as they can easily also lower the lifespan of your roof. When you converse with your roof cleaning specialist, tell them to use an EPA-approved algaecide/fungicide to wash your roof. This will get rid of the unappealing algae and staining without damaging the tile or shingles.

    More About San Antonio

    San Antonio, or unofficially San Ann as the locals call it, is a city in Pasco County, Florida, United States. It is a suburban city included in the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, Florida Metropolitan Statistical Area. It lies within Florida’s 12th congressional district. The population was 1,138 at the 2010 census. It was established as a Catholic colony by Judge Edmund F. Dunne.[5] The city derives its name from Saint Anthony of Padua.[6][7] Saint Leo University is located nearby.

    San Antonio is located at 28°20′12″N 82°16′30″W / 28.33667°N 82.27500°W / 28.33667; -82.27500 (28.336649, −82.275011).[8]

    How To Purchase A Reliable Roofing Company For Your Home

    The key function of the roof would be to shelter you and the family and friends from your rain, wind, snow, and harsh summer sun. Possessing a well-maintained roof is crucial if you would like build a home which is safe and comfortable.

    Unfortunately, roofing materials don’t last forever. All roofs have to be repaired or replaced at some time or other. Unless you will have the right tools and experience to perform the job yourself, that typically means employing a professional roofer.

    The significance of hiring the correct company can’t be overstated. Most roofing projects are usually expensive. You have to know that you will be investing your hard earned dollars wisely and that the finished roof may last for a long time ahead. Look at these tips on how to get a reliable roofing company for your residence:

    1. Utilize a local company. Before getting a contractor, make sure that they have a physical address in your city or county. Local contractors will probably know about the codes and building requirements in the area. They are also not as likely in order to scam you away from your money since they must maintain their reputation in your community.

    2. Verify the contractor is licensed and insured. Reputable contractors always take time to get licensed. You must be able to search for licensing information online from the website of your city or state. Check to be sure that the contractor’s license is valid and that it is current before getting them. Additionally, ask the contractor to provide proof of insurance and worker’s compensation insurance before they start work.

    3. Solicit competing quotes. Don’t make your mistake of hiring the first company that you just contact. Instead, get in touch with no less than some different contractors in your neighborhood to obtain quotes for the roofing project. Ask each contractor to present you with an itemized quote to be able to see precisely where your cash is going. Ideally, they must send an agent for your property to look at your roof in person before supplying you with a quotation. This way, the estimate they supply will likely be much more accurate.

    4. Ensure that the company is trustworthy by reading through reviews from their past clients. Consider checking with groups just like the Better Business Bureau (BBB) to ensure that no major complaints happen to be filed against them.

    5. Get all things in writing. Don’t just take a contractor at their word. Instead, inquire further to provide you with a written contract. Make sure both you and the contractor sign the contract. Have a copy on your own just in case any problems or disputes arise. A signed contract reduces the risk of misunderstandings and provides you with legal protection in case the contractor fails to follow through on their promises.

    Choosing a reliable roof specialist for your house is really important. Your homes roof is probably the most important components of your residence. Hiring a professional roofing company who has an incredible reputation is the easiest method to ensure that the project goes as planned.
